Top 10 Best Georgetown Public Middle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 11 public middle schools serving 6,831 students in Georgetown, TX.
The top ranked public middle schools in Georgetown, TX are Gateway Tech High School, Gateway College Preparatory School and Douglas Benold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Georgetown, TX public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 34% (versus the Texas public middle school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 45% (versus the 41% statewide average). Middle schools in Georgetown have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Texas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 48%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Texas public middle school average of 74% (majority Hispanic).
